hi,

looks like your catalogue does not recognizes codes 3068b, 3069b and 3070b anymore.

If I write those codes in the search tab, the parts can be found, but if I use
the Upload feature to create a Wanted list, those codes return an error

The ID got changed recently, you would need to remove the b from the end of the
numbers in your list for the upload to work

The search feature can also search through alternate ID numbers. Whereas you
need to use a 1:1 match for the upload to work and so you need the 'correct'
number.

Can't you search and replace in your files?
